Homes with terracotta roofs, waterfront land and high-rise views
Stepping off the main drag puts visitors and residents right into a cauldron of architectural diversity. Bal Harbour isn't defined by a single style. Instead, it's a tapestry woven with Mediterranean-inspired villas, charming ranch-style home and even a splash of contemporary cool. Think terracotta roofs, a pastel palette and expansive windows inviting sunshine and water views. Homes are also found hundreds of feet up in one of the many high-rise apartments, some of which come with panoramic balcony views. Prices reflect this variety, ranging from cozy single-family homes starting in the mid-$500,000 range to waterfront mansions exceeding $5 million. Several public schools serve the Bal Harbour area. For kindergarteners through fifth graders, Bennett Elementary shines with an A grade from Niche, boasting a strong academic program alongside robust arts and music offerings. Its butterfly garden and outdoor learning spaces foster a vibrant connection to nature. Nearby, Sunrise Middle School welcomes sixth to eighth graders with a B grade and is recognized for its diverse student body and commitment to technology integration. Students can delve into robotics, engineering, and media production, while a dedicated team supports individual needs. Finally, Fort Lauderdale High School, a C-plus-rated institution, guides students in grades nine through twelve. With its expansive campus and diverse clubs, it fosters a dynamic high school experience. Advanced Placement courses challenge motivated learners, while athletics and performing arts programs provide well-rounded opportunities.Things to do beyond the backyard
While Bal Harbour might feel like a world unto itself, it's just steps away from the vibrant energy of Fort Lauderdale. Las Olas Boulevard beckons with upscale shopping and trendy bars, while the Riverwalk offers scenic cruises and water taxi adventures. Nature lovers can explore Hugh Taylor Birch State Park, teeming with tropical flora and fauna, or bask on the golden sands of Fort Lauderdale Beach. Just across the bridge lies Sunrise Intracoastal Park, offering a dog park, a playground and even a skate park.

Bal Harbour-Fort Lauderdale Demographics and Home Trends
On average, homes in Bal Harbour-Fort Lauderdale, Fort Lauderdale sell after 115 days on the market compared to the national average of 70 days. The median sale price for homes in Bal Harbour-Fort Lauderdale, Fort Lauderdale over the last 12 months is $417,869, down 51%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
